Ultrasonic test (UT) equipment has several applications. If you have a company in the aerospace, automotive, or related industries, there's a good chance that you can take advantage of UT test equipment. UT testing involves using high-frequency sound waves to test the thickness and structural integrity of various materials, especially metals, without damaging them in any way.

Ultrasonic testing equipment isn't cheap. Therefore, you want to ensure that you get the right equipment for the right price. Plenty of manufacturers and suppliers are out there; you just have to find the right one. Remember three simple things when deciding where to start:

1. Decide what your exact needs are and choose the ultrasonic testing instruments that fit.

2. Research suppliers and find one that's appropriate and affordable.

3. Remember to consider all your options, both in UT test machines and in distributors.

Consider rental vs. owning ultrasonic testing machines


Ultrasonic testing machines - especially high-end, industrial ones - don't come cheap, so if you'll only need ultrasonic inspection equipment occasionally, think about renting it. Drastically reduce your costs and avoid maintaining and storing equipment you rarely use. But do some math before you make your decision, factoring the number of times you would need the machines against the difference in cost between buying and renting.
